About 14 Eastfield Park

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

14 Eastfield Park is a two-bedroom detached house in Chapel St. Leonards, Skegness, Skegness (PE24 5US). It has a recorded floor area of 45 m² (around 481 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(August 2011)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from August 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

Across 1998–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 3%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£117,000 sits 120.8% above the 2021 sale of £53,000. Last sale on file: £53,000 in September 2021.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
